vue框架能提高什么
-
Vue框架可以提高Web应用的开发效率、代码的可读性和可维护性,以及用户体验的流畅度。具体来说,Vue框架能够提高以下几个方面:
-
响应式数据绑定:Vue使用了MVVM模式,通过将数据与DOM进行绑定,实现了数据的双向绑定。这意味着当数据发生变化时,相关的视图会自动更新,使得开发者无需手动操作DOM,极大地提升了开发效率。
-
组件化开发:Vue将应用分割成多个组件,每个组件拥有独立的功能和样式。这种组件化的开发方式使得代码更加模块化和可复用,提高了代码的可读性和可维护性。
-
虚拟DOM:Vue使用虚拟DOM技术,通过比较虚拟DOM树的差异来最小化实际DOM操作的次数。这样可以减少浏览器的重排和重绘,提升了页面的性能和渲染效率。
-
插件生态系统:Vue拥有丰富的插件生态系统,开发者可以借助这些插件来实现复杂的功能需求,如路由管理、状态管理等。这些插件大大简化了开发过程,提高了开发效率。
-
易于学习和上手:Vue的语法简洁易懂,上手门槛相对较低。Vue提供了清晰的文档和丰富的示例代码,以及活跃的社区支持。这使得开发者能够快速掌握框架,提高开发效率。
总之,Vue框架通过其响应式数据绑定、组件化开发、虚拟DOM等特性,能够提高Web应用的开发效率和质量,让开发者能够更加专注于业务逻辑的实现,提供更好的用户体验。
1年前 -
-
-
提高开发效率:Vue框架采用了组件化的开发方式,可以将复杂的页面划分为多个独立的组件,每个组件都有自己的逻辑和样式,方便开发人员进行模块化开发和维护。同时,Vue框架还提供了丰富的指令和语法糖,简化了开发过程,减少了开发人员的工作量。
-
优化页面性能:Vue框架采用了虚拟DOM的机制,通过对比虚拟DOM和真实DOM的差异,最小化的更新页面,减少了不必要的DOM操作,提高了页面的渲染性能。此外,Vue框架还支持异步组件加载和缓存组件等功能,进一步提升了页面的加载速度和用户体验。
-
提高代码可维护性:Vue框架鼓励使用模块化的开发方式,可以将业务逻辑和界面逻辑进行分离,提高了代码的可读性和可维护性。同时,Vue框架还提供了丰富的工具和插件,方便开发人员进行代码的调试和错误排查。
-
支持组件复用和扩展:Vue框架提供了组件化的开发方式,开发人员可以将组件进行复用,减少了重复开发的工作量。同时,Vue框架还支持组件的继承和混入等特性,可以方便地进行组件的扩展和定制。
-
生态丰富:Vue框架拥有庞大的生态圈,有大量的插件和库可以与Vue框架进行整合,提供了丰富的功能和工具,满足了不同开发人员的需求。同时,Vue框架还有一个活跃的社区,开发人员可以在社区中交流经验,分享问题和解决方案,加快问题的解决速度。
1年前 -
-
Vue框架是一款轻量级的JavaScript渐进式框架,它能够提高开发者的开发效率、代码可维护性以及用户体验。具体来说,Vue框架能够提高以下方面:
-
开发效率
Vue框架采用了简洁易懂的模板语法,并且提供了丰富的指令和组件,使开发者能够更快速地构建用户界面。Vue还支持热重载功能,可以在开发过程中实时预览修改结果,提高开发效率。 -
组件化开发
Vue框架将界面拆分成了多个可复用的组件,每个组件可以独立开发和维护。这种组件化的开发方式使得代码更加模块化,易于重用,并且能够提高开发效率。 -
响应式数据绑定
Vue框架采用单向数据流的方式进行数据绑定,通过使用指令和插值表达式,将模板与数据进行绑定。当数据发生变化时,Vue会自动更新视图,实现了响应式的数据绑定。这样,开发者可以更加专注于数据的操作,提高代码的可维护性。 -
虚拟DOM
Vue框架采用了虚拟DOM机制,将真实DOM转化为虚拟DOM,通过比对虚拟DOM的差异来最小化DOM操作,提高页面更新的性能。这使得在大规模数据更新时,能够更高效地更新页面,并且减少了不必要的DOM操作,提升了用户体验。 -
扩展性
Vue框架具有良好的扩展性,允许开发者根据自己的需求进行个性化定制。它提供了一系列的插件和工具,支持和其他第三方库的集成,使开发者能够更好地满足不同项目的需求。
总的来说,Vue框架通过简洁的语法、组件化开发、响应式数据绑定、虚拟DOM等特性,提高了开发效率、代码可维护性和用户体验,使得开发者能够更快速、高效地构建优秀的Web应用程序。
1年前 -